The Role:
As the Nursing Home Manager, you will play a pivotal role in the leadership and day-to-day operations of the home. You will be responsible for maintaining high standards of care, compliance with CQC regulations, and managing a team of dedicated staff. You will work closely with the senior management team to ensure a seamless and efficient operation of the facility, all while fostering a positive and supportive environment for both residents and staff.
Key Responsibilities:
* Lead and manage the nursing home to ensure the delivery of high-quality care for our residents.
* Oversee all aspects of the home's operation, including staffing, budgets, and resource management.
* Ensure compliance with all regulatory requirements, including CQC standards.
* Provide leadership, motivation, and development opportunities for the care team.
* Build and maintain strong relationships with residents, their families, and external stakeholders.
* Implement and monitor care plans, ensuring they are tailored to the individual needs of residents.
* Promote a person-centered approach to care, ensuring residents' dignity and well-being are always prioritized.
* Ensure the home's financial performance meets targets and objectives.
